gtristan commented on PR #2005: URL: https://github.com/apache/buildstream/pull/2005#issuecomment-2903356191
[...] > > Talking this through, I think we might be able to do the same thing with failed builds: have two elements that fail, launch the build with `--on-error quit`, and assert that only one of two elements gets built and pushed. I'll give it a go. I've rebased your branch, and added: * A refactor of `tests/integration/cachedfail.py`, so that it doesn't share the `project/` directory with other integration tests * Added regression tests for #1787 I've verified that these new tests indeed fail with your changes reverted. -- This is an automated message from the Apache Git Service. To respond to the message, please log on to GitHub and use the URL above to go to the specific comment. To unsubscribe, e-mail: [email protected] For queries about this service, please contact Infrastructure at: [email protected]
